Earl David "Red" Barnhart 66 of Lloyd KY went to be with the Lord Jesus Christ on Sunday, October 15, 2023, at his residence.

He was born in Portsmouth OH on June 6, 1957, a son of the late Earl & Beatrice Rose Wheatley Barnhart.

He was of the Pentecostal Faith and attended Judah Apostolic church in South Point, Oh. He was a 1976 Graduate of Greenup County High School, as well as a veteran of the U.S. Army.

Red was loved by everyone and could always by found with a big smile on his face.

He was preceded in death along with his biological parents by his "adoptive "parents, Millard & Ella Mollett Maynard, three brothers, Carl Barnhart, Leslie Barnhart and Richard Maynard and a sister, Nadine Maynard.

He is survived by his siblings, Brenda Bentley of Greenup, Lillian McGraw of Wheelersburg, Sharion Columber of Catlettsburg, Charles Henry Barnhart of Columbus, Roger Maynard of Franklin Furnace, Roland Maynard of Franklin Furnace, Evelyn Maynard of Florida, Ernestine Maynard of Franklin Furnace, Carolyn Sue Crider of South Shore and Kimberly North of Ironton along with a host of nieces, nephews, cousins, extended family and friends.

Graveside funeral services and burial will be at 1:00 PM Thursday, October 19, 2023 at the Haverhill Cemetery in Haverhill, OH by Brother Kenny Waller.

There is no visitation.

Wright's Funeral Home in Greenup, KY. has been entrusted with the arrangements.
